Job Description

Role Overview:

We are seeking an Assistant Manager to join our Financial Modelling team in the Infrastructure Advisory division with a strong focus on renewable energy technologies as well as other infrastructure projects. The ideal candidate will have a passion for impactdriven investments a strong background in financial modelling and experience working on infrastructure projects in Africa at various life cycles.

Key Responsibilities:

Project Delivery

Manage a portfolio of financial modelling engagements within SubSahara region from proposals through to scoping development review and delivery. This will include:

o Being the main day to day contact with clients forming longstanding relationships which with help drive repeat business;

o Financial management of projects including financial forecasting billing and debt collection and reporting on their progress to the Director/Partner;

o Ensuring the quality of deliverables to meet internal standards and client requirements and ensuring that best practice modelling is adhered to at all times; and

o Leading coaching and reviewing the work of junior modellers.

Conduct financial model audits and provide training to enhance the modelling skills of our team and clients.

Where required also help to manage modelling support in the context of transaction advisory work and/or valuation work.

Potential to help deliver modelling training courses from time to time.



People and Product Development

Help to develop both our models and our team technically by ensuring that they are properly informed by relevant sector dynamics and a commercial understanding of what underpins the models.

Help to ensure that our models are visually effective and transparent to use.

Find solutions for clients to ensure we are meeting their needs and use this to help inform our business development strategy.

Build broader market relationships and knowledge that will help to ensure that our models are up to date and informed by the latest market developments; help to build the culture of the team so that junior team members also become used to doing this.

Help to promote a general culture of learning and development across the team from one job to the next.

Contribute to the dissemination of knowledge on financial modelling within the firm and the broader community.


Business Development and Broader Team Engagement

  • Active member of the wider team participating in general business development and marketing activities and coordinating with other service lines across Numeris.
  • Participate in thought leadership including public webinars and other marketing efforts.
  • Client development: broaden client relationships to help drive opportunities across other service lines.
  • Build your personal network across the sector.


Requirements

Candidate profile:

  • Highly analytical organized and logical professional with attention to detail.
  • Keen interest in renewable energy infrastructure and investment in Africa.
  • Ideal candidate will have had significant experience (at least 45 years) on financial modelling preferably from within big 4 accounting firms or boutique financial modelling outfit with exposure to renewable energy projects or broader infrastructure projects considered beneficial.
  • Excellent Excel and financial modelling skills are required and an advanced user of the Microsoft Office suite.
  • Excellent written and oral communication skills.
  • Additional language skills are desirable (in particular French Kiswahili or other African languages).
  • Strong academic background in accounting finance or economics.
  • Preference for a qualified accountant and/or CFA charterholder/candidate and/or MBA.
  • Enthusiasm and commitment to working in a fastpaced entrepreneurial environment where things are not properly structured yet.
